Revitalized Social Interaction

With the arrival of the Switch 2, Animal Crossing players can now enjoy mouse controls and 12-player online co-op, making it easier than ever to collaborate on island designs and share the joy of this vibrant virtual community. For many, the game has served as a safe haven to socialize during the pandemic-induced isolation, offering a unique opportunity for connection that resonates with people in the Northeast region and across India.

Enhanced Customization and Creativity

The 3.0 update offers several quality-of-life improvements and new features, such as the ability to create multiple items at once and the introduction of Slumber Islands for showcasing decoration skills. A More Engaging Villager Experience

One of the most common complaints among Animal Crossing players is the perceived lifelessness of the villagers in New Horizons. The 3.0 update aims to address this issue by introducing more engaging and opinionated villagers, bringing the series closer to its earlier iterations.
